The issue appears to be personal for Biden, whose son, Beau Biden, a former Delaware attorney general, died at age 46 in May 2015 from glioblastoma multiforme, the most common form of brain cancer. Studies show a median survival range of six to 14 months. There are more than 100 types of brain tumors, and not all types are as lethal as glioblastoma. These can include headaches, seizures, sensory and movement problems, and changes in mental function or personality. Brain cancer is the result of cancerous cell growth in your brain. For this reason, the next step in treatment often involves chemotherapy and radiation in order to eliminate the cancer cells not removed by surgery. Once radiation therapy is complete, patients continue taking temozolomide for another six to 12 months. Because glioblastoma tends to infiltrate deeply into surrounding tissues, patients will have residual cancer cells after surgery, even with a complete resection..
